The statistical analysis of our student body for the fall 2014 semester is now complete, and I’d like to share a few of the highlights with you:
- This fall, there were 51,313 students at UT Austin. This is down 1.4% from the previous fall.
- The one-year retention rate increased from 93.6% to 94.5%. This is the highest one-year retention rate in UT’s history.
- The average SAT score for first-time freshmen increased 42 points this year to 1914. The average ACT score increased to 29.
- Our largest college is Natural Sciences, with 23.1% of our students. The next largest colleges are Liberal Arts (18.3%), Engineering (14.7%), Business (10.5%), and Communication (9.2%).
- The ethnic makeup of our student body is:
46.9% White
19.2% Hispanic
16.2% Asian
4.4% Black
- UT has 1.6% more women than men.
